Chennai Super Kings (CSK) is an Indian Premier League (IPL) franchise cricket team based in Chennai, Tamil Nadu, India. Founded in 2008, the team plays its home matches at the M. A. Chidambaram Stadium in Chennai. WebCSK and RR were suspended for two years from the IPL in July 2015 for the betting and spot-fixing actions of their top officials, Gurunath Meiyappan and Raj Kundra, during the 2013 season.The duo are believed to have accepted guilt agreements with the BCCI in return for a reduced sentence.. In July 2015, CSK and RR were suspended from the IPL for two years for betting and Spot-fixing activities of their key officials Gurunath Meiyappan and Raj Kundra during the 2013 season.
